基于TLS的单通道TOF插卡式测试系统

摘  要:单通道可调谐光滤波器测试系统已经成为实际生产中不可或缺的一环。文章基于传统的单通道可调谐光滤波器测试系统,提出了一种基于可调谐激光光源的可调谐光滤波器插卡式测试系统。该测试系统包含光路部分、光功率计单盘部分、可调谐激光光源以及上位机处理程序四部分。论文针对单通道可调谐光滤波器测试系统进行了结构和工作原理的分析。电脑和光路之间采用了光功率计单盘的设计,大大降低了生产和维护成本,提高了测试效率。实验结果表明,该系统在功能上替代了单通道可调谐光滤波器测试系统中光谱仪的作用。Single-channel tunable optical filter testing system has become an indispensable part of the actual production.Based on the traditional single channel tunable optical filter testing system,Single deck for tunable optical filter test system based on tunable laser source is proposed in this paper.The testing system consists of four parts:optical path,optical power meter single deck,tunable laser light source and host computer processing program.In this paper,the structure and working principle of single-channel tunable optical filter testing system are analyzed.The optical power meter single deck is used between the computer and the optical circuit,which greatly reduces the cost of production and maintenance,and improves the efficiency of the test.The experimental results show that the system can replace the function of the spectrometer in the single channel tunable optical filter test system.
